What Does PSA Mean in Slang? 🤔
In slang, PSA stands for “Public Service Announcement”. While traditionally a formal term used in media to deliver important information, in digital culture and texting, it’s often used casually to highlight advice, warnings, or helpful info.
Key points:
- PSA = Public Service Announcement
- Often used for sharing tips, reminders, or alerts
- Can be serious or humorous, depending on context
Example Sentences:
- “PSA: Don’t forget to water your plants today 🌱”
- “PSA: The new cafe downtown has the best latte ever! ☕”
- “PSA: Mondays are harder than you think 😅”
Origins of PSA
The term PSA originates from traditional media, where government agencies, health organizations, and TV networks used it to inform the public about important matters.
- First widely used in radio and TV in the 20th century
- Transitioned to social media in the 2000s as memes and text culture evolved
- Now commonly used by Gen Z and Millennials to share info casually

PSA vs Other Texting Abbreviations
Here’s how PSA compares to similar texting abbreviations:
| Slang | Meaning | Usage Example | Emoji |
|---|---|---|---|
| PSA | Public Service Announcement | “PSA: Check your batteries 🔋” | 🔔 |
| FYI | For Your Information | “FYI: Meeting moved to 3 PM ⏰” | ⏰ |
| IMO | In My Opinion | “IMO, pizza is better than burgers 🍕” | 🍕 |
| TBT | Throwback Thursday | “TBT to last summer 🏖️” | 🏖️ |
Takeaway: PSA is more advisory and public-facing, while others like FYI or IMO are personal commentary.

FAQs About PSA Slang
Q1: Can PSA be serious online?
A1: Yes, while often humorous, PSA can convey important advice or warnings online.
Q2: Is PSA only for social media?
A2: Mostly used in digital culture but can appear in emails or informal messages.
Q3: Can I use PSA in professional chat?
A3: Rarely. Use in casual or semi-formal settings; otherwise, it might seem informal.
Q4: What’s the difference between PSA and FYI?
A4: PSA is advisory or cautionary; FYI is simply informational.
